Mechanical Assessment

AI-generated interpretation of this vehicle’s MOT record — not an official statement and not a substitute for an independent inspection.

A recurring pattern of tyre deterioration and sidewall damage defines the recent mechanical profile of this vehicle, with multiple consecutive advisories for perishing and cracking across various tyres. The most recent test on 22 June 2026 resulted in a pass, but it highlighted a worsening trend regarding tyre condition, specifically noting nearside front tyre damage, cracking, and uneven edge wear. This follows a consistent history of advisories for cuts and perishing dating back to at least 2021, suggesting that while the vehicle remains roadworthy, the rubber components are frequently reaching the end of their serviceable life or showing signs of age-related degradation. The recorded mileage of 31,679 miles over approximately eight years represents a low annual accumulation of roughly 3,960 miles. This usage profile is significantly below the UK average and indicates the vehicle has spent considerable time stationary or has been used for very short, infrequent journeys. Mechanically, such low usage can lead to the specific tyre perishing and cracking observed in the MOT history, as rubber compounds can degrade through age and lack of movement rather than through tread wear alone. Prospective buyers should pay close attention to the condition of all four tyres, as the recent records indicate multiple issues with sidewall integrity and uneven wear patterns. During a test drive, pay close attention to any vibrations through the steering wheel or a rhythmic thumping sensation, which could indicate internal tyre damage or unevenness. The advisory regarding nearside front tyre wear on the inner and outer edges suggests a potential need to inspect the wheel alignment or suspension geometry, such as the tie rod ends or camber settings, to ensure the vehicle is tracking straight and not causing premature tyre destruction. Beyond the tyres, the 2021 record noted thin front brake pads, so it is necessary to verify the current thickness of the friction material and the condition of the brake discs. Listen for any squealing or grinding noises during braking and check for any pulsation or judder through the brake pedal, which would indicate warped discs or uneven pad application. Given the low mileage and the specific advisory regarding tyre cracking, a thorough visual inspection of all rubber components, including suspension bushes and drive shafts, is advisable to ensure they have not become brittle or perished due to the vehicle's usage pattern.
